About this House

2 WEEKS TO GET TAX CREDIT! Fantastic renovation of brick colonial on large lot in great locaton* Large LR w F/P. Recessed lighting, brnd new doublepane vinyl windows* New gourmet open kit w/breakfast bar, granite counters, ss appls, new cabs & hardwood flr* 3BR & 2FB on upper lvl includes MBR Suite w/ FB* Fully fin bsmt w/ W/D, ext entr & full wet bar! 1/2 BA & tons of storage * OffSt Prk possible
1439 Whittier, Washington, DC 20012 is a 3 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 2,449 sqft single-family home in Shepherd Park, built in 1948. It last sold for $530,000 on Jan 1, 2015 (7% below the $569,900 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$1,173,900, with a rent estimate of $5,815/month.

  • Msacoto
    "This is a quiet, safe, pet friendly community for all ages. I've lived in Shepherd Park since 1988, the homes are very spacious and they have great bones. We renovated the house from top to bottom, put a two story addition and we still have plenty of space in the backyard. We have everything we need walking distance, Metro, restaurants, grocery stores, movie theaters, Rock Creek Park, walking trails, public transportation. Best of all in all the years I lived here we have never lost power during a summer storm. This is a great place to raise a family, retire, perfect for singles or young couples."
